FORK COOKIES RECIPE - FOOD.COM



Fork Cookies Recipe - Food.com image

An allrecipes.com recipe for "A standard Swedish butter cookie". Found on my search for ZWT recipes.

Total Time 25 minutes

Prep Time 15 minutes

Cook Time 10 minutes

Yield 48 cookies, 48 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 6

3/4 cup flour, sifted
1/2 cup butter
2 tablespoons white sugar
1 egg yolk
1/2 cup white sugar
1 tablespoon ground cinnamon

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400.
  • Cream butter and 2 tablespoons sugar until light and fluffy. Stir in the egg yolk. Add flour and mix until well blended.
  • Combine the 1/2 cup sugar with cinnamon. Roll dough into balls the size of small olives and roll in the sugar/cinnamon mixture.
  • Place cookies on cookie sheet and press criss-cross with a fork until cookies are approximately 1/3 inch thick.
  • Bake 10 minutes or until light brown.

MARY BERRY FORK BISCUITS | EASY SELF RAISING FLOUR RECIPE



Mary Berry Fork Biscuits | Easy Self Raising Flour Recipe image

These simple fork biscuits are a favourite of Mary Berry's. Follow her simple recipe and enjoy your fork biscuits with a hot cup of tea.

Provided by Mary Berry

Yield Makes 16

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 180°C /fan 160°C/ gas 4.

    Lightly butter two baking trays.

    Measure the butter into a bowl and beat to soften. Gradually beat in the sugar and then the flour. Bring the mixture together with your hands to form a dough.

    Form the dough into 16 balls about the size of a walnut and place spaced well apart on the prepared baking trays.

    Dip a fork in a little water and use this to flatten the biscuits.

    Bake in the preheated oven for 15–20 minutes until a very pale golden.

    Lift off the baking tray and leave to cool completely on a wire rack.

The hash mark may be one of the most prevalent symbols in modern life, but it’s been the “mark” of peanut butter cookies for more than eighty years, and for good reason. Pressing a hash mark into each cookie ensures this dense dough will flatten out and bake evenly. While using this kitchen-tested recipe ensures your peanut butter cookies will turn out perfectly. Jan 12, 2014 · Fork cookies could be the title for any type of biscuit or cookie you choose to make, which involves rolling the mixed ingredients into a ball and patting down with a fork, before baking. Kids especially love fork cookies, not only to eat but also for their first forage into the world of home baking.
